find the complete factored form of the polynomial:
- m^2 n^5 - 4 m^3 n^6

we are given wit a polynomial to factorize

[tex] - m^2 n^5 - 4 m^3 n^6 [/tex]

[tex] - m^2 n^5 - 4 m^3 n^6=- m^2 n^5 - 4 m^2*m^1 n^5*n^1\\\\- m^2 n^5 - 4 m^3 n^6=- m^2 n^5 - 4 m^2\ n^5*mn\\\\- m^2 n^5 - 4 m^3 n^6=-m^2 n^5(1+4mn)\\ [/tex]

Hence the complete factor of the polynomial is [tex] -m^2 n^5(1+4mn) [/tex]
